Global certifications ensure that energy storage batteries meet stringent safety, performance, and environmental standards, mitigating these risks while facilitating market access. 2. Key Energy Storage Battery Certifications Worldwide UN38.3 (United Nations Transport Safety Standard)
IEC 62619, EN 62619, and CE certification are required. Expanding in China? GB/T 36276 and CQC certification are necessary. Regulations and safety standards evolve to address emerging risks: UL 9540A has tightened fire safety requirements, making it essential for large-scale storage projects.

Certified Energy Manager (CEM) This certification is offered by the AEE and demonstrates expertise in energy management, including energy auditing, efficiency improvements, and renewable energy integration. Usually a CEM certified individual is a manager or team leader within strategic energy management teams.
